ita !, glad to hear you found something. Cash has more stroke when you're buying a new car because of floorplan and manufacturer-to-dealer incentives that give them more leeway to discount and still make a little money at the same time.

You can still get some concessions for used vehicles but there's less wiggle room. You may have a better shot at getting freebie add-ons like free preventive maintenance or an aftermarket upgrade to the car (remote start, etc.) I don't see why the dealership wouldn't let you put some of the purchase price on your credit card. It doesn't hurt to ask.

Erin, if you did the damage to your credit in college, then it should be off your credit report by now. Negative items only stay on for 7 years (bankruptcies stay for 10), so unless there's been new issues since then, college mistakes shouldn't still be haunting you. You should take a look at your credit report to make sure creditors aren't illegally keeping things active in violation of the Fair Credit Reporting Act. This is true regardless of whether you paid off the debt or not.
